Description
This contract has been awarded under the urgent circumstances provision of the Provider Selection Regime (PSR). This contract has been awarded under the Health Care Services (Provider Selection Regime) Regulations 2023. For the avoidance of doubt, the provisions of the Procurement Act 2023 do not apply to this award.<br/><br/>Regulation 14 Urgent Award has been applied to avoid loss of outreach service due to Provider withdrawal. The award is required to urgently as delay would prevent opportunity for patients to be vaccinated and would likely pose a risk to patient / public safety.
